Understanding the Core Mechanics of Plinko
Plinko’s gameplay is remarkably straightforward, making it incredibly accessible to players of all skill levels. The core concept involves releasing a ball from the top of a pyramid-shaped game board. As the ball descends, it randomly bounces off pegs, ultimately landing in one of several prize-collecting bins at the bottom. The value of the bin dictates the player’s win. The beauty of Plinko lies in its simplicity; there are no complex rules or intricate strategies to learn. It’s a purely luck-based game, offering a lighthearted and entertaining experience. However, understanding the nuances of the game’s settings, such as the risk levels and line selection, can subtly influence your gameplay and potential payouts.
What sets Plinko apart is its high RTP, an impressive 99%. This means that, on average, players can expect to recover 99% of their wagers over time. This advantageous RTP, along with the potential for a 1000x multiplier, makes Plinko a particularly attractive option for those seeking a favorable gaming experience. Risk Levels: High, Normal, and Low
Plinko offers three distinct risk levels—High, Normal, and Low—each impacting both the potential payout and the likelihood of winning. The High risk level features a more volatile structure with fewer, but significantly larger, potential prizes. This is appealing to players who are willing to take on more risk for the chance of a substantial reward. In contrast, the Low risk level provides a more stable experience with more frequent, but smaller, wins. The Normal risk level strikes a balance between volatility and payout frequency, offering a middle ground for players seeking a compromise. Understanding these risk levels is crucial for tailoring your gameplay to your personal preferences and risk tolerance.
Choosing the right risk level depends on your bankroll and your desired level of excitement. Players with a larger bankroll might be more comfortable opting for the High risk level, as they can withstand potential losing streaks. Conversely, players with a smaller bankroll or those who prefer a more conservative approach might find the Low risk level more suitable. It’s also worth experimenting with different risk levels to determine which one best aligns with your playing style.
Impact of Risk Level on Gameplay
The selection of a risk level directly affects the configuration of the prize bins at the bottom of the Plinko board. In the High risk mode, the layout emphasizes a few high-value bins surrounded by many lower-value ones, increasing the potential for a significant win but decreasing the overall probability. The Normal risk mode balances the distribution of high and low-value bins, providing a more even spread of potential payouts. The Low risk mode features a more crowded arrangement of low-value bins, resulting in more frequent, albeit smaller, wins. Auto Play Functionality and Manual Control
Plinko offers both Manual and Auto Play modes, providing players with different levels of control over their gaming experience. In Manual Play, players individually initiate each round by clicking the “Play” button, granting them complete control over the timing and pace of the game. This mode is ideal for those who enjoy a more deliberate and hands-on approach to gameplay. The Auto Play mode, on the other hand, allows players to pre-set a specific number of rounds and let the game play automatically. This is particularly useful for players who want to test different strategies over a large number of spins without actively clicking the button each time. They can also set a loss limit to ensure they don’t overspend.
The Auto Play feature offers customization options allowing players to adjust the number of automatic rounds, loss limits, and win limits. Loss limits are crucial for responsible gambling, automatically stopping the Auto Play mode when a predetermined amount of funds has been lost. Win limits allow players to automatically stop the Auto Play mode when a specified winning amount has been reached, securing their profits. It’s important to note that the 99% RTP is a theoretical average calculated over a very large number of rounds. In the short term, individual players may experience significant fluctuations in their results. However, over the long run, the game’s RTP will tend to reflect the stated 99%. Therefore, don’t expect to win every time you play – Plinko is a game of luck, and losses are an inevitable part of the experience.
